How to get updates for macOS Mojave or later

If you've upgraded to macOS Mojave or later, follow these steps to keep it up to date:

  1. Choose System Preferences from the Apple menu , then click Software Update to check for updates.
  2. If any updates are available, click the Update Now button to install them. Or click ”More info” to see details about each update and select specific updates to install.
  3. When Software Update says that your Mac is up to date, the installed version of macOS and all of its apps are also up to date. That includes Safari, iTunes, Books, Messages, Mail, Calendar, Photos, and FaceTime.

To find updates for iMovie, Garageband, Pages, Numbers, Keynote, and other apps that were downloaded separately from the App Store, open the App Store on your Mac, then click the Updates tab.

To automatically install macOS updates in the future, including apps that were downloaded separately from the App Store, select ”Automatically keep my Mac up to date.” Your Mac will notify you when updates require it to restart, so you can always choose to install those later.

How to get updates for earlier macOS versions

If you're using an earlier macOS, such as macOS High Sierra, Sierra, El Capitan, or earlier,* follow these steps to keep it up to date:

  1. Open the App Store app on your Mac.
  2. Click Updates in the App Store toolbar.
  3. Use the Update buttons to download and install any updates listed.
  4. When the App Store shows no more updates, the installed version of macOS and all of its apps are up to date. That includes Safari, iTunes, iBooks, Messages, Mail, Calendar, Photos, and FaceTime. Later versions may be available by upgrading your macOS.

To automatically download updates in the future, choose Apple menu  > System Preferences, click App Store, then select ”Download newly available updates in the background.” Your Mac will notify you when updates are ready to install.


* If you're using OS X Lion or Snow Leopard, get OS X updates by choosing Apple menu  > Software Update.

Check the list of installed programs first

The process of adware software removal is generally the same across all versions of Mac operating system. To start with, it’s necessary to check the list of installed applications on your machine and uninstall all unused, unknown and questionable software.

Open Finder and click “Applications”.

Carefully browse through the list of installed software and remove all suspicious and unknown applications.

When you’ve found anything dubious that may be the adware software which cause “Your version of Yahoo search is out of date” pop-up to appear or other PUP (potentially unwanted program), then right click this application and select “Move to Trash”. Once complete, Empty Trash.

Delete “Your version of Yahoo search is out of date” pop up from Safari

If you find that Safari browser settings having been modified by adware that causes “Your version of Yahoo search is out of date” popups on your Mac, then you may revert back your settings, via the reset web-browser procedure.

Run Safari browser. Next, select Preferences from the Safari menu.

First, click the “Security” icon. Here, choose “Block pop-up windows”. It will stop some types of popups.

Now, click the “Extensions” icon. Look for questionable add-ons on left panel, choose it, then click the “Uninstall” button. Most important to remove all suspicious add-ons from Safari.

Once complete, check your start page and search engine settings. Click “General” icon. Make sure that the “Homepage” field contains the website you want or is empty.

Make sure that the “Search engine” setting shows your preferred search engine. In some versions of Safari, this setting is in the “Search” tab.

Where the “Your version of Yahoo search is out of date” pop-up scam comes from

The adware most likely to occur during the setup of free programs due the fact that PUPs like this are usually hidden in the setup file. Thus, if you have installed some free applications using Quick(Standard) method, you may have let the “Your version of Yahoo search is out of date” pop up scam get inside your Mac. Keep in mind that the Quick mode is unreliable because it do not warn about bundled software. Thus, additional applications will be installed automatically unless you select Advanced/Custom mode and uncheck its installation.
